I had a little free time on a recent Thursday evening, and decided to check out Cracker Jaxx for the first time. TL;DR summary - my first experience here was positive, and I would absolutely stop by again.

 

GETTING TO AND GETTING IN THE CLUB - The club was only about a 10 minute drive from my hotel. I didn’t personally have any concerns about the location, other than the fact that I hit a fair number of ruts and potholes on the way to the club. But I don’t recall any issues with the parking lot itself. I grabbed a prime parking spot directly in front of the club, and there appeared to be plenty more parking off to the side. Anyway, I walked into the club around 6 PM. There’s a little bit of a foyer area with some t-shirts and other merch for sale, and the attendant is a few steps to the right. No cover charge…hooray! I think the sign in the foyer said $5 cover after 7PM. No complaints there!

 

CLUB ENVIRONMENT - as for lighting, the club is a bit darker than my eyes would prefer, but nothing too crazy. Once my eyes adjusted, it was fine. The building seems like a good sized and fairly wide rectangle, and it feels spacious inside. The bar area takes up lots of space on the right side of the club, and the stage area is intertwined with the bar. Two of the three poles are directly behind the bar, and one pole is to the left of the bar, coming out further into the room, close to the foyer. Round tables with reasonably comfy, cushioned seat bottoms are scattered throughout. A corridor on the far right side leads to the restrooms, and off to the left side of the club are a dance area with some cubicles, two pool tables, and I think the champagne rooms are also over there. I only noticed 2 big screen TVs, and I don’t think the bar offers a great view of either. The music was sometimes a bit loud for me, but I heard a good mix of tunes spanning country, pop, hip hop, and other easy to listen to songs. The decor looks good, and the club smells good too.
